In recent years, the heightened awareness around environmental sustainability has prompted an urgent reevaluation of waste management practices across various sectors. One area that poses unique challenges is the management of waste in temporary restrooms, which are often used at construction sites, outdoor events, and in remote locations lacking permanent facilities. These portable solutions, while providing essential sanitary services, also present significant environmental concerns due to their traditional reliance on chemical-laden cleaning agents and non-biodegradable materials.
The most pressing challenge in managing waste from temporary restrooms is the sheer volume generated within a short period. Events such as music festivals or large public gatherings can produce substantial amounts of human waste that need immediate and efficient disposal. Traditional methods typically involve the use of chemicals like formaldehyde to control odors and break down waste, which can be harmful to both human health and the environment upon eventual disposal.
Moreover, the logistics surrounding the collection and treatment of this waste present another layer of complexity. Temporary restrooms require regular maintenance to ensure hygiene standards are met, involving frequent transportation to off-site treatment facilities. This process not only incurs significant fuel costs but also contributes to carbon emissions.
In response to these challenges, there is a growing impetus toward exploring eco-friendly alternatives for waste management in temporary restrooms. One promising avenue is the development of biodegradable toilet liners and eco-friendly deodorizers that minimize environmental impact without sacrificing effectiveness. Additionally, some companies are investing in waterless or composting toilet models that facilitate natural decomposition processes through aerobic digestion.
Another innovative approach involves integrating renewable energy sources into restroom designs. Solar-powered ventilation systems can reduce reliance on chemical deodorizers by improving air circulation naturally. Similarly, initiatives utilizing biogas production from collected human waste offer dual benefits: reducing landfill contributions while generating clean energy.

One of the promising advancements in this domain is the development of biodegradable materials for restroom components. Traditional portable toilets often rely on plastics that contribute to long-term environmental degradation. By shifting to biodegradable alternatives, we can significantly reduce the ecological impact of these temporary installations. These materials not only decompose more rapidly but also do so without releasing harmful substances into the environment.
In addition to material innovation, there are emerging technologies aimed at improving waste processing itself. For instance, advanced microbial treatments can be employed to break down human waste more efficiently within portable sanitation units. These biological solutions not only accelerate decomposition but also minimize odors and pathogens, making them ideal for densely populated areas where hygiene is a top priority.
Another exciting development is the integration of composting systems into temporary restroom setups. Composting toilets utilize aerobic bacteria to transform human waste into nutrient-rich compost that can be safely returned to the soil. This closed-loop system not only reduces landfill burden but also enhances soil fertility-a win-win situation for both urban and rural applications.
Solar-powered ventilation systems offer yet another avenue for eco-friendly innovation. By harnessing solar energy, these systems improve air circulation within restrooms without relying on grid electricity or fossil fuels. Enhanced ventilation not only increases user comfort but also aids in controlling humidity levels-factors that are critical for maintaining cleanliness and reducing maintenance needs.
Moreover, digital technology plays a pivotal role in optimizing the management of temporary restroom facilities. Smart sensors can monitor usage patterns and alert service providers when maintenance or waste removal is required. This real-time data enables more efficient scheduling of services, reducing unnecessary trips and associated emissions while ensuring clean and functional restrooms are always available.

One noteworthy example is a project undertaken at a major music festival in Europe. The festival organizers collaborated with an innovative sanitation company to deploy an array of eco-friendly temporary restrooms designed specifically for large-scale public gatherings. These restrooms utilized composting technology that not only reduced the volume of waste but also transformed it into useful compost material. The initiative significantly minimized reliance on chemical-based solutions typically used in portable toilets, reducing both environmental impact and potential contamination risks.
The success of this project lay in its holistic approach: it combined advanced technology with community engagement. Attendees were not just passive users but active participants in sustainability efforts. Through educational campaigns and clear signage, festival-goers learned about the importance of proper restroom usage and waste separation. This participatory model fostered a sense of collective responsibility among attendees and highlighted how individual actions contribute to broader ecological goals.
Another inspiring case study comes from a construction company operating in urban environments across North America. Recognizing the need for sustainable practices within their industry, this company introduced solar-powered temporary restrooms equipped with water-saving fixtures and biodegradable cleaning supplies. By harnessing renewable energy sources, they drastically cut down on carbon emissions associated with traditional diesel-powered units.
Moreover, they implemented a closed-loop system where wastewater was treated on-site using microbial digestion processes before being safely reintroduced into local water systems or repurposed for non-potable uses such as dust control on construction sites. This innovative practice not only conserved valuable resources but also showcased how technology can be leveraged to create circular economies within traditionally linear industries.

One of the most promising trends in sustainable waste management for temporary restrooms is the adoption of composting toilet systems. Unlike traditional chemical toilets that rely on harsh substances to break down waste, composting toilets use natural processes to decompose human waste into nutrient-rich compost. This method not only reduces reliance on chemicals but also minimizes water usage-an essential consideration given global water scarcity issues. By integrating composting systems into temporary restrooms, organizers can significantly cut down on environmental impact while providing a more sustainable sanitation solution.
Another avenue worth exploring is the use of biodegradable materials in restroom construction and maintenance. Traditional portable toilets are often made from non-recyclable plastics that contribute to landfill accumulation once they reach the end of their lifecycle. By shifting towards biodegradable materials or recyclable components in the design and manufacturing process, companies can reduce long-term waste and promote a circular economy approach in this sector.
Technological advancements also present opportunities for eco-friendly waste management in temporary restrooms. IoT (Internet of Things) devices can be employed to monitor usage patterns, optimize cleaning schedules, and manage resource allocation efficiently. For instance, sensors can alert service providers when a unit needs emptying or cleaning, reducing unnecessary trips and fuel consumption associated with maintenance vehicles. This data-driven approach not only enhances operational efficiency but also minimizes carbon emissions related to restroom servicing.
